The ai-powered tv tag on WindowsForum covers discussions about artificial intelligence integration in modern televisions, with a focus on LG's 2025 OLED evo and QNED evo models. These threads explore how AI enhances content curation, personalizes viewing experiences, and enables advanced user interactions through platforms like webOS. A notable topic is the integration of Microsoft Copilot 365, which brings AI-driven productivity and assistance to the TV environment. The tag reflects a growing interest in how AI transforms smart TVs from passive displays into intelligent home entertainment hubs, emphasizing features like voice control, adaptive recommendations, and seamless connectivity with other devices.
